Bennett County, South Dakota


Bennett County is a county located in South Dakota, in the Midwestern Region (West North Central) of United States. It is home to over 3574 people (2000 census). It has an estimated population (as of July 2008) of 3393, It is South Dakota's 45th most populous county. It covers total area of 1190.59 square miles (3083.61 kmē), of which, 1185.29 square miles (3069.89 kmē) of it is land and 5.3 square miles (13.73 kmē) of it is water, it is the 23rd largest in terms of geographical size.

As of the census of 2000, there were 3574 people in the county, organized into 1123 households, and 819 families residing in the county. The population density was 3 people per square mile (1.16/kmē), making it the 18th least densely populated county in South Dakota. There were 1278 housing units at an average density of 1.1 per square mile (0.42/kmē). The average household size was 3.14 and the average family size was 3.74. In the county the population is diverse age-wise, with 36.3% under the age of 18, 9.2% from 18 to 24, 25.3% from 25 to 44, 18% from 45 to 64, and 11.1% who were 65 or older. For every 100 females there were 98.3 males. For every 100 females age 18 and over, there were 93.9 males. In July 2008, its estimated population was 3393, The racial makeup of the county was 36.1% White, 0.5% Black or African American, 56.06% American Indian, 0.03% Asian, 0.09% Native Hawaiian, and 7.22% from two or more races.

The median income for a household in the county was $25313, it would be the 12th lowest county by median household income in the U.S. state of South Dakota. The median income for a family in the county was $28363, it is South Dakota's ninth poorest county by median family income. The per capita income for the county was $10106, it is eighth poorest county by per capita income in South Dakota.

In 2000, 1257 pupils and students, of which 636 are male and 621 are female, 35.17% of the total population, are in the education system. Of which, total enrollment of student are in, 104 nursery or pri school, 98 kindergarten, 632 elementary school, 253 high school and 170 College graduate school.
